
St Peter's, Dunboyne...2-11
Moynalvey...2-11
On a weekend when reasons for cheer were as scarce for devotees of Meath football as hen's teeth, the return to action of Ronan Jones as a second half sub was a telling boost for Dunboyne as they maintained their recent run of momentum in the FL Div. 1 when coming from seven points adrift to share the spoils with the maroon and white on Saturday evening.
The county man lofted over one mighty two pointer as, despite a goal from his older brother Niall, the home side trailed by 1-04 to 1-05 at the short whistle. Now, even despite Ronan's return, Moynalvey opened up a seven point lead, which they held until the final ten minutes when a second 'major, this time defender Mark Furlong doing the needful, was the springboard which took the locals back to parity.
Dunboyne scorers - M. Furlong and N. Jones (1-0 each), H. Healy (0-3), E. Lowndes and R. Jones (0-2 each), C. Lowndes, S. McEntee, R. Reynolds and D. Hickey (0-1 each).
